Could Remote Therapy Suit Your Needs?
Many people question whether remote therapy can make a meaningful difference. For many common concerns - such as stress, anxiety, depression, relationship difficulties, or adapting to life changes - online therapy has been shown to be comparable in effectiveness to traditional in-person sessions.One major benefit is flexibility. Clients may connect with therapists in the format that feels most comfortable for them - video calls, phone sessions, live chat, or in-app messaging - which can make it easier to fit therapeutic work into a busy life.
Licensed professionals provide the therapeutic support, and clients may switch therapists at any time if a different fit is desired. This approach can make consistent access to therapy more practical while maintaining a focus on effective care.
